We're using Apache 1.3.22 with mod_perl 1.26, and there appears to be a problem with \
the <Directory> directive in perl sections... e.g.
$Directory{$DocumentRoot}={
Options => '-Indexes FollowSymLinks',
AllowOverride => 'None',
SetHandler => 'perl-script',
PerlHandler => 'Apache::EnsEMBL::SendDecPage',
order => 'deny,allow',
allow => 'from all',
};
does not work in a <Perl> section but it works fine outside:
<Directory /mysql/ensembl/www/sanger-test/htdocs >
Options -Indexes FollowSymLinks
AllowOverride None
SetHandler perl-script
PerlHandler Apache::EnsEMBL::SendDecPage
order deny,allow
allow from all
</Directory>
/perl-status reports that the former looks as I would expect:
%Directory = (
'/mysql/ensembl/www/server/htdocs' => {
'Deny' => 'from all',
'AllowOverride' => 'None',
'Order' => 'deny,allow',
'PerlHandler' => 'Apache::EnsEMBL::SendDecPage',
'Options' => '-Indexes FollowSymLinks',
'SetHandler' => 'perl-script'
},
);
There are no errors reported, but the handler simply doesn't kick in. We have been \
using this config for some months now, and this worked fine in 1.21. It stopped \
working by at least version 1.25.
